Jean Hegland’s Into the Forest and Still Time – September 11, 2016

Gil Mansergh’s SeptemberWord By Word conversation is with Jean Hegland, author of Into the Forest, the bestselling novel of a near future, and the soon to be released Still Time, a novel about a Shakespeare scholar with alzheimers.

Long time listens may recall that Jean joined novelist Greg Sarris on Gil’s very first Word By Word broadcast, way back in May, 2007. A lot has happened in the intervening years, including actress Ellen Page falling in love with Into the Forest and guiding the book’s transformation to a film as its producer.

The Canadian-made movie stars Ellen Page and Evan Rachel Wood and is directed and written by Patricia Rozema who created two of Gil’s favorite films (I’ve Heard the Mermaids Singing and Kit Kittredge: An American Girl), and is pleased to announce that the movie version of Into the Forest will open at Sebastopol’s Rialto Cinemas next Friday, September 16.
